Granville County Animal Shelter's Adoption Policy
We ask that you have a veterinarian appointment scheduled for your new pet for a wellness examine, microchip implant, and spay or neuter. You can not own any pets that are not currently spayed or neutered. You will need written permission from whom ever you rent or lease your home from that you are allowed to have that kind of animal you are adopting. We ask that all animals adopted from Granville County comply with all local, state, and federal animal related laws. We do not allow adopted dogs to be chained up outside.
